Treasures of Mt. Takao

One of great attraction of Mt. Takao is to be able to observe all kinds of birds. Its number is almost 150 kinds which is one third of the species confirmed in all over Japan. Mt. Takao is the paradise for birds and one of the best place for bird watching. Various kinds of birds and its lifestyle could be observed including summer birds come in spring time, winter birds come from the higher altitude and hearing beautiful bird songs during breeding season.

Cinclus pallasii (Brown Dipper)
Cinclus pallasii (Brown Dipper) Brown Dipper
Live in clear streams in mountains. Although there is a word “crow” in the Japanese name but they are not closely related species. Live alone except breeding season and hold territory. Fly close to the water surface while chirping “pi”. Rest on rocks or driftwoods with their wings half-opened and tails moving upward and downward repeatedly. Have short and dumpy body with thick legs. Walk in the water and progress like swimming towards upsteam and hunt for aquatic insects including trichoptera or plecoptera and small fish. The breeding season is from Feburary to June, earlier than other species. Build a nest with moss at short falls or dips between rocks in a dam. Lay four to six eggs in a season.

●Body Length  about 22 cm
●Season  January to December (resident bird, bird that stay in the same area all year round.)
